In PBTL mode, both the left and right channels must load firmware. However, the right channel will be the primary channel (meaning the left channel also needs firmware, but its actual data content should be identical to the right channel). I will update the yaml binding documentation in v9 to clarify that both firmware files must be provided and loaded in PBTL mode, removing the statement that the left firmware is ignored. > >> +static int nau8360_peq_coeff_get(struct snd_kcontrol *kcontrol, >> + struct snd_ctl_elem_value *ucontrol) >> +{ >> + struct snd_soc_dapm_context *dapm = snd_soc_dapm_kcontrol_to_dapm(kcontrol); >> + struct snd_soc_component *cp = snd_kcontrol_chip(kcontrol); > This is registered as a regular kcontrol so should get the DAPM context > with snd_soc_component_to_dapm(). Due to a hardware limitation, the PEQ registers cannot be updated while audio is active. To prevent playback from starting simultaneously, should we add a lock mechanism across the PEQ _put(), _get(), and PCM _startup()? Also, I will add inline comments regarding the capture stream and update the debug message to 'while audio is active'. > >> +static int nau8360_hv_pre_event(struct snd_soc_dapm_widget *w, >> + struct snd_kcontrol *kcontrol, int event) >> +{ >> + struct snd_soc_component *component = snd_soc_dapm_to_component(w->dapm); >> + >> + if (SND_SOC_DAPM_EVENT_OFF(event)) { >> + snd_soc_component_update_bits(component, NAU8360_R9C_HW1_CTL2, >> + NAU8360_HW1_CH_MUTE, NAU8360_HW1_CH_MUTE); >> + snd_soc_component_update_bits(component, NAU8360_R99_HW2_CTL9, >> + NAU8360_HW2_CH_MUTE, NAU8360_HW2_CH_MUTE); >> + } >> + >> + return 0; >> +} > This is registered as a SND_SOC_DAPM_PRE() so it'll run for capture > streams too. That's probably not the end of the world since IIUC that's > only used for speaker protection data but it's still fun? You are right. To avoid this unintended behavior during capture-only streams, I will remove the global SND_SOC_DAPM_PRE and SND_SOC_DAPM_POST widgets in v9. I will move the event_on/event_off logic directly into the nau8360_hv_event (Class D) widget to ensure it is only executed during the playback path.
